Standard 07_58 by Craig Kroeger is a free bitmap font with a strict early-screen feel. Its letters are built from chunky square pixels and long upright strokes, giving the font a hard-edged rhythm that feels closer to interface graphics and old game menus than to softened retro revival lettering.

That makes it a natural fit for zines, poster titles, web graphics, game overlays, and music artwork where a blunt digital texture helps set the mood. As a free font, it works especially well in short headlines, title cards, and logo-like wordmarks, because the tall pixel columns and stepped corners keep every phrase looking deliberately coded.
